P.Selvam v. The Superintendent Of Police
BEFORE THE MADURAI BENCH OF MADRAS HIGH COURT DATED : 17.03.2015
CORAM:
THE HONOURABLE MR.JUSTICE A.SELVAM and THE HONOURABLE MR.JUSTICE T.MATHIVANAN HABEAS CORPUS PETITION(MD)No.170 of 2015 P.Selvam .. Petitioner Vs.
1.The Superintendent of Police, Madurai District.
2.The Inspector of Police, Melur Police Station, Madurai District.
3.Muthu .. Respondents Prayer:- Habeas Corpus Petition is filed under Article 226 of the Constitution of India to issue a Writ of Habeas Corpus directing the respondents to secure and produce the body of the detenu, namely, Chinnaponnu @ Andichi aged about 30 years before this Court and set her at liberty and pass such further or other orders. For Petitioner : Mr.K.Sethupathi For RR 1 & 2 : Mr.C.Mayil Vahana Rajendran Additional Public Prosecutor
ORDER
(Order of the Court was made by A.SELVAM, J) This Habeas Corpus Petition has been filed under Article 226 of the Constitution of India praying to direct the respondents 1 & 2 to trace out and produce the detenu by name Chinnaponnu @ Andichi, wife of the petitioner.
2. The petitioner is not present, even though his counsel is present.
3. The second respondent viz., Inspector of Police, Melur Police https://hcservices.ecourts.gov.in/hcservices/ Station has produced the alleged detenu.
4. Since the petitioner is not present, this Habeas Corpus Petition is liable to be dismissed.
5. In fine, this Habeas Corpus Petition deserves dismissal and accordingly is dismissed.
